Built on the site of the old Hartley Vale oil shale works that closed in 1916, 'The Refinery" was re-established in 2018 as an organic garlic farm now owned by James and Michelle and their two children. The farm features a hempcrete building named 'The Stinking Rose' used for drying and curing garlic that also acts as a big room for garlic feasts during planting (March, April and May each year). The building also houses toilet and shower facilities for guests when camping on site. On some evenings, the sky puts on a real show of golden sun rays with pink, purple and blue clouds while swallows flit across the garden beds catching moths. Our guests like to sit around their campfires watching the spectacular show while kids and dogs run around without the burden of leashes or noise of city traffic.We invite you to come and camp on our organic garlic farm. Our whole property is an exercise in sustainability.  We live off grid and are highly committed to the circular economy and connecting people from the city with rural areas.  We use sustainable farming methods to produce organically grown garlic on an elevated site in beautiful Hartley Vale (near Lithgow),  just 2 hours from Sydney.  We especially love guests with young children and dogs and can offer paddock to plate meals on request for large groups, served in our beautiful farmhouse. We have composting toilets. Hot showers. Pets welcome. We sometimes offer garlic tasting after harvest (time dependent, once per year) so be sure to ask us!
